Verse 14

Isaiah 33:14

World English Bible, British Edition

14 The sinners in Zion are afraid. Trembling has seized the godless ones. Who amongst us can live with the devouring fire? Who amongst us can live with everlasting burning?
Original Language Text
hebrew
פָּחֲד֤וּ בְ/צִיּוֹן֙ חַטָּאִ֔ים אָחֲזָ֥ה רְעָדָ֖ה חֲנֵפִ֑ים מִ֣י יָג֣וּר לָ֗/נוּ אֵ֚שׁ אוֹכֵלָ֔ה מִי יָג֥וּר לָ֖/נוּ מוֹקְדֵ֥י עוֹלָֽם
English Translation
Sinners tremble in Zion; the wicked are seized by trembling. Who among us can dwell with consuming fire? Who among us can dwell with everlasting burning?
